Beocenter 4000 (early type)

23rd December 2009

In all cases where the cassette section gives odd results that cannot be easily explained it is a good idea to check the various relay contacts in the signal sections. Removing the relays one by one and checking the resistance of each pole with a meter, powering the coil where necessary with a bench power supply or battery, is one method. In one recent case the recorder would play a cassette normally but recordings with Dolby NR sounded odd as the signal was not being encoded on one channel, a single dirty contact being the cause. With care, the relays can be dismantled and cleaned which is fortunate as they are not easy to substitute with modern types. [Beocenter 4000]

Beomaster 900

20th October 2009

This receiver gave no results and was getting hot because one of the AD139 output transistors was short circuit. After replacing this the set worked but there was a hum in the background and the regulated supply to the amplifier was high at 27V (it should be 22V). The SP1446 regulator transistor had also been damaged, replacing this removed the hum and allowed the output voltage to be set up correctly.

The original transistors used in the Beomaster 900 are becoming difficult to find but the AD139 can be replaced by an AD162 (providing both transistors in the affected channel are replaced) and the SP1446 by and AD149, both of which are still widely available. [Beomaster 900K, Beomaster 900M]

Beovox RL 140

17th August 2009

Although rotten foam roll edges is not a common RL problem some RL140s are now being encountered with woofers whose roll edges have failed. As an alternative to repairing the originals (which were not of outstanding quality to start with) the Visaton WS 17 E (8 ohm version) makes a good substitute (www.visaton.de). These are moderately priced and fit into the cabinets without modification, although it was found to be necessary to cut the positive spade terminal in half along its length so that the wiring connectors would fit. Best of all the Visaton drivers have elastic rubber roll edges so they won’t rot away again. [Beovox RL 140]

Beovision LX 2802

13th August 2009

This set suffered from EW distortion (e.g. an hourglass-shaped picture) when cold that could be cleared by a sharp tap on the rear cover near the timebase / power supply panel (PCB 4). Clearly a dry joint was to blame but where? Everything looked sound but when the iron was touched on the pins of 4C43 the solder fell away, indicating that a good contact had not been being made. Resoldering cleared the fault. [Beovision LX 2802]

Beocord 8802 V

10th August 2009

This V2000 VCR would play OK for a few minutes, then the picture would be lost and the mechanism would return to “stop” mode. It could be seen that the head drum would slow just before this happened so the drum servo was investigated. No faults could be found on the drum servo module and the motor itself tested OK, it was also noted that the +12V supply was steady throughout. The defective component was found to be a small relay fitted to the underside of the mechanism near the loading motor, amongst other things this provides a +12V “motor on” signal for the drum servo. There are two other similar relays located nearby too, one controls the loading motor direction and the other the pinch roller solenoid. All three showed high and erratic contact resistance so they were all replaced with modern alternatives. No further trouble was experienced after doing this. [Beocord 8802 V]

Beocord 8004

29th July 2009

This recorder worked normally except that the motor continued to run even in standby mode. The motor is powered from the switched -15V supply and this was present all the time, however the switched +15V supply, which is controlled by the same circuit, behaved correctly. The cause of the fault was 4TR9 (BC547B) which had a base to collector leak. It is important to resolve faults like this and avoid needless wear as the motors used in these models are expensive and difficult to obtain. A similar circuit is used in all the Beocord 6000, 6002, 8000, 8002 and 9000. [Beocord 8004]

Beocord VHS 80 & VHS 90

8th July 2009

Poor performance from the remote control receiver has traditionally been cured in these models by adding a 1nF capacitor across the collector and emitter of Q924. Recently this has not proved effective however and in some cases it has proved necessary to replace C954 (4.7uF) as well. [Beocord VHS 80, Beocord VHS 90]

Beomaster 3000-2

19th May 2009

This receiver would not stay on tune, the stations drifted erratically about and sometimes disappeared all together. At first the frequently troublesome selector switches were blamed but cleaning them made no difference. A meter showed that the tuning voltage was steady in any case so the tuner front-end was investigated. The tuner unit proved to be extremely sensitive to tapping about with an insulated tool so poor soldering between the case and PCB was first suspected. This proved not to be the cause, the real culprit being the oscillator trimmer (40). The screw was loose and making poor contact with the body of the component. On removing the complete trimmer from the board it was possible to unscrew the threaded part completely through the bottom, this revealed that the two sprung contact fingers inside had relaxed and become stuck in old grease, re-tensioning and cleaning restored stable operation once the trimmer had been refitted and realigned. Beovision L 2502

12th March 2009

This set displayed bent verticals at the top of the picture when used with a digital receiver connected through the DIN/AV socket, normal UHF reception was unaffected. The slightest adjustment of the line hold control cured the problem completely. As the components used for the line hold and line phase controls are of poor quality replacements of a better type were fitted and set up correctly, this should make for a lasting repair.

These controls are also amongst the things to suspect if the line output transistor fails frequently. [Beovision L 2502]
